Block

#18,393,164
Block Number
18,393,164 @ 04/24/2024, 12:52:00
Status
Finalized
ID
0x0118a84c9720dda7bd2e8edc12bb6e098a21d9c8cf2b182761222a519f796774
Transactions
Gas Used
3851485/40000000 (9.63% Used)
Total Score
152,055,530 (+14)
Rewards
11.69 VTHO